**The role**
We have a fantastic opportunity for someone to join us in the position of Domestic Heating Supervisor in London.

**Salary**: £39,000 - £42,000 per annum - Company vehicle, phone and laptop is provided.

**Location**: This role is an onsite, remote working environment, with regular attendance required at One Housings Head Office based in Camden.

Your responsibilities will include:

- Effective line management within the Heating Team. You will lead, manage, motivate, engage and support the team to deliver a customer focused service.
- Provide leadership to the team through effective coaching, mentoring, 121s and team meetings. Ensure team members understand their role and areas of responsibilities.
- Responsible for ensuring team members are inducted and adequately trained to fulfil their duties and adhere to internal processes and procedures. Ensure personal development plans are reviewed regularly.
- Support Senior Managers to monitor and manage third party contractor performance to achieve agreed service levels and KPIs.
- Investigate complaints (informal and formal) and expressions of dissatisfaction with the service; Respond to customers within our published service standards, both verbally and in writing Set targets for your team and ensure these targets are monitored and regular reports/updates provided to support the business. Take corrective action where targets are under threat.
- Any other reasonable duties to support service delivery

**What you will need to succeed**
We are looking for someone who believes in working together as part of a team, who shares our values and who is friendly and positive.
- A good level of domestic heating knowledge required.
- Previous experience within a similar role would beneficial.
- Experience of supporting/managing a team of engineers and working towards set KPI targets.
- Confidence in attending site meetings and holding toolbox talks.
- Self-motivated, resilient, assertive and confident
- Proven track record of problem solving, identifying and resolving issues promptly.
